Barnes & Thornburg LLP, an Am Law 100 firm with a nationally recognized Public and Project Finance practice, is seeking a highly organized and detail-oriented Project Coordinator to support its Public Finance team in Minneapolis. This is an excellent opportunity for a candidate who enjoys coordinating complex, document-intensive work in a fast-paced environment and is interested in building long-term experience within a sophisticated transactional legal practice.
Our nationally recognized Public Finance group is Chambers ranked Band 1 and advises investment banking firms, commercial banks, health systems, universities, state and local governmental entities, and other clients on complex and high-impact municipal bond financings across the country. The team serves in a wide range of roles, including underwriter’s counsel, bond counsel, disclosure counsel, and borrower's counsel.
The Project Coordinator will provide day-to-day coordination and operational support for public finance transactions and related matters. This role will help attorneys and professional staff manage timelines, organize documents, track deliverables, coordinate closing processes, and maintain efficient workflows across multiple active matters.
The position is designed to meet immediate team needs while also supporting long-term continuity within the practice. It is well suited for a candidate with strong project coordination skills, excellent judgment, and exceptional attention to detail who is interested in taking on increasing responsibility over time.
